Why should I eat legumes while on a low-carbohydrate diet?

Most people who go on "low"-carbohydrate diets complain of low energy and quit because they consume insufficient calories. A half- cup of rice is 300 calories, whereas a half- cup of spinach is 15 calories! Vegetables are not calorically dense, so it is critical that you add legumes for caloric load.
